convertir CAD DWG DXF en PNG JPG Image

Les fichiers DWG sont utilisés pour enregistrer des dessins numériques au format 2D ou 3D, tandis que DXF est le format d’échange de dessin utilisé pour la compatibilité des données AutoCAD avec d’autres applications. Vous pouvez convertir DWG ou DXF en formats d’image raster tels que JPG, PNG, GIF, etc. selon vos besoins. Dans cet article, vous apprendrez la conversion des formats de fichiers CAO en images raster par programmation à l’aide de Java. Veuillez vous référer aux sections suivantes pour plus de détails :

Convertisseur d’images DWG/DXF en JPG, PNG, GIF - Installation de l’API Java

Aspose.CAD for Java L’API prend en charge le travail avec DWG, DXF et de nombreux autres formats de fichiers. Vous n’avez besoin d’aucune application tierce pour créer, modifier ou traiter ces fichiers dans vos applications. Téléchargez simplement le fichier JAR depuis la section Téléchargements, ou installez-le avec les configurations Maven suivantes :

Repository:

<repositories>
    <repository>
        <id>AsposeJavaAPI</id>
        <name>Aspose Java API</name>
        <url>http://repository.aspose.com/repo/</url>
    </repository>
</repositories>

Dependency:

 <dependencies>
    <dependency>
        <groupId>com.aspose</groupId>
        <artifactId>aspose-cad</artifactId>
        <version>20.12</version>        
   </dependency>
</dependencies>

Convertir DWG/DXF en image JPG par programmation à l’aide de Java

Veuillez suivre les étapes ci-dessous pour convertir un fichier DWG/DXF au format d’image JPG :

  1. Charger le fichier CAO d’entrée DWG/DXF avec la classe Image.
  2. Créez une instance de la classe CadRasterizationOptions.
  3. Spécifiez la largeur et la hauteur de la page.
  4. Créez une instance de JpegOptions pour l’image résultante.
  5. Convertir le fichier CAD DWG/DXF en image JPG.

Le code suivant montre comment convertir un fichier DWG/DXF en image JPG par programme en Java :

// Charger le fichier DWG d'entrée
Image image = Image.load("Test.dwg");

// Créer une instance de CadRasterizationOptions
CadRasterizationOptions rasterizationOptions = new CadRasterizationOptions();

// Définir la largeur et la hauteur de la page
rasterizationOptions.setPageWidth(1200);
rasterizationOptions.setPageHeight(1200);

// Créer une instance de JpegOptions pour l'image résultante
ImageOptionsBase options = new JpegOptions();

// Définir les options de pixellisation
options.setVectorRasterizationOptions(rasterizationOptions);

// Convertir le fichier CAD DWG DXF en image JPG
image.save("output_image.jpg" , options);

Convertir DWG/DXF en image PNG par programmation avec Java

Vous pouvez convertir un fichier DWG ou DXF en image PNG en suivant les étapes ci-dessous :

  1. Charger le dessin CAO d’entrée.
  2. Initialiser un objet de la classe CadRasterizationOptions.
  3. Définissez les dimensions de l’image pour le fichier de sortie.
  4. Spécifiez PngOptions pour l’image de sortie.
  5. Convertissez le fichier CAD DWG/DXF en image PNG.

Le code ci-dessous explique comment convertir un dessin CAO DWG ou DXF en image PNG par programmation à l’aide de Java :

// Charger le fichier DWG d'entrée
Image image = Image.load("Test.dwg");

// Créer une instance de CadRasterizationOptions
CadRasterizationOptions rasterizationOptions = new CadRasterizationOptions();

// Définir la largeur et la hauteur de la page
rasterizationOptions.setPageWidth(1200);
rasterizationOptions.setPageHeight(1200);

// Créer une instance de PngOptions pour l'image résultante
ImageOptionsBase options = new PngOptions();

// Définir les options de pixellisation
options.setVectorRasterizationOptions(rasterizationOptions);

// Convertir le fichier CAD DWG DXF en image PNG
image.save("output_image.png" , options);

Conversion de fichier CAO DWG/DXF en image GIF en Java

Vous pouvez convertir des dessins CAO tels que DWG ou DXF en image GIF en procédant comme suit :

  1. Charger le fichier CAO source dans l’objet de classe Image.
  2. Instanciez l’objet de classe CadRasterizationOptions.
  3. Initialise l’objet de classe GifOptions.
  4. Convertissez le fichier CAD DWG DXF en image GIFF avec la méthode Save().

Le code suivant montre comment convertir un dessin CAO DWG/DXF en image GIF par programmation avec Java :

// Charger le fichier CAO d'entrée
Image image = Image.load("Test.dwg");

// Créer une instance de CadRasterizationOptions
CadRasterizationOptions rasterizationOptions = new CadRasterizationOptions();

// Définir la largeur et la hauteur de la page
rasterizationOptions.setPageWidth(1200);
rasterizationOptions.setPageHeight(1200);

// Créer une instance de GifOptions pour l'image résultante
ImageOptionsBase options = new GifOptions();

// Définir les options de pixellisation
options.setVectorRasterizationOptions(rasterizationOptions);

// Convertir le fichier CAD DWG DXF en image GIFF
image.save("output_image.giff" , options);

Obtenez une licence API gratuite

Vous pouvez demander une Licence temporaire gratuite pour évaluer toutes les fonctionnalités de l’API, sans aucune limitation.

Conclusion

Dans cet article, vous avez exploré comment convertir des dessins CAO tels que des fichiers DWG/DXF aux formats de fichier PNG, JPG ou GIF par programmation à l’aide de Java. Vous pouvez explorer davantage l’API en visitant la Documentation. N’hésitez pas à nous contacter sur le Forum d’assistance gratuit en cas de questions.

Voir également

Conseil : Vous voudrez peut-être consulter Aspose gratuitement Convertisseur de texte en GIF car il vous permet d’animer, de transformer des textes ou des messages simples en animations intéressantes.